目前,在设计中,采用设多提高泵站运行可靠性的方法:备用;调整(管路)系统、管径、泵型;改变运行状况和根据保证泵站以相应于自身可靠度等级的概率连续供出计算流量的条件、增加工作状态数目j的其它解决办法(1)。在所列举的方法中,合理备用,即予先在泵站中装置一些附加水泵、闸门的方法得到最广泛的应用。通过备用,泵站可靠性提高的多少,首先决定于泵站可靠性指标与按CH —31—74确定的工作和备用机组比例之间相互关系的数量估价。
At present, in the design, the method of increasing the operating reliability of the pumping station is adopted: standby; adjustment (pipeline) system, pipe diameter, pump type; changing the operating conditions and the probability of ensuring the pump station to correspond to its own reliability level Continuously calculate the conditions for calculating the flow and increase the number of working states j for other solutions (1). Among the methods listed, reasonable backup, that is, the method of installing some additional pumps and gates in the pumping station in advance, is the most widely used. Through standby, how much the reliability of the pumping station is improved depends on the quantitative assessment of the relationship between the reliability index of the pumping station and the ratio of the working and standby units determined by CH-31-74.
